Biomechanical Efficiency Scoring in Sports AI

Not all movement is created equal: you might hit the same speed or distance through poor form versus efficient technique, but only efficient movement is sustainable and injury-resistant. Biomechanical efficiency scoring quantifies how well you're converting effort into results, giving you a concrete target for movement refinement.

Why It Matters

Biomechanical efficiency scoring is a quantitative method in which AI evaluates an athlete's movement patterns against ideal mechanical models to produce a numerical score representing how efficiently force, energy, and joint angles are being used during a sport or exercise. The score highlights where energy is being wasted or injury risk is elevated.

By translating complex movement physics into a simple, trackable score, AI coaching platforms give athletes and coaches an objective benchmark for technical improvement that goes far beyond subjective observation.
